Common questions
- Are there clinical trials for dialysis?
- Yes. Clin2 currently lists 165 recruiting dialysis studies from the U.S. registry, each rewritten for real people, not researchers, so you can see what it’s testing and who it’s for.
- How do I know if I qualify for a dialysis trial?
- Each study lists its eligibility criteria — rules about age, diagnosis, and prior treatments. On every Clin2 trial page we explain these in words written for real people and offer a short, optional pre-screen for a fit read. The study team makes the final decision.
- Does it cost anything to join a dialysis trial?
- Using Clin2 is always free. Many trials cover the cost of the study treatment and related visits; some reimburse travel. The study team explains exactly what’s covered before you decide.
